Stop Code 0x0000007B (inaccessible boot device) after upgrading a virtual machine's virtual hardware to version 7
search cancel

Stop Code 0x0000007B (inaccessible boot device) after upgrading a virtual machine's virtual hardware to version 7

book

Article ID: 305995

calendar_today

Updated On:

Products

VMware vSphere ESXi

Issue/Introduction

Symptoms:
  • After upgrading a Windows virtual machine's virtual hardware to version 7, you may see a blue screen error
  • The blue screen error contains the message:

    0x0000007B (inaccessible boot device)


Environment

VMware ESX 4.0.x
VMware ESX 4.1.x

Resolution

This issue is caused by a failure to install the driver for the VMware Virtual disk SCSI Disk Device.

Notes:

To resolve this issue:

  1. Upgrade VMware Tools, then reboot to confirm that the upgrade is successful.
  2. Take snapshot of the virtual machine as a backup.
  3. Power off the virtual machine, upgrade the virtual hardware, and power on the virtual machine.
  4. Log in to the virtual machine. The drivers in the Device Manager are not installed automatically.

    Note: Do not change the driver installation dialogs.

  5. Open Explorer and go to C:\Windows\System32\drivers.
  6. Change ownership from TrustedInstaller to Administrators for disk.sys and pci.sys, then add Administrators with Full control permissions to the ACL for these files.
  7. Keep the Explorer window open and use a new one to navigate to C:\Windows\inf.
  8. Use a third Explorer window to navigate to C:\Windows\System32\DriverStore\FileRepository.

    There is a long list of folders there. You need the disk.inf_* and machine.info_* folders.

    Note: There may be more than one of these folders . If you do not know which one to choose, select the one with the most recent modified date.

  9. From the disk.inf_* folder, copy disk.inf to C:\Windows\inf.
  10. From the disk.inf_* folder, copy disk.sys to C:\Windows\System32\drivers.
  11. From the machine.inf_* folder, copy machine.inf to C:\Windows\inf.
  12. From the machine.inf_* folder copy pci.sys to C:\Windows\System32\drivers.
  13. Locate and install the driver software. Confirm in Device Management that the drivers have been successfully installed.
  14. Update the driver for VMware Virtual disk SCSI Disk Device. Browse to C:\Windows\System32\DriverStore\FileRepository for a search including subfolders.
  15. Repeat steps 2-15 for the other devices that are listed as Unknown device in the Device Manager.
  16. Reboot the virtual machine.


Additional Information

Converting a virtual IDE disk to a virtual SCSI disk
Downgrading the virtual machine hardware version in ESX/ESXi
仮想マシンの仮想ハードウェアをバージョン 7 にアップグレード後、停止コード 0x0000007B (起動デバイスにアクセスできない)が表示される
在将虚拟机的虚拟硬件升级到版本 7 后出现 Stop Code 0x0000007B(不可访问的引导设备)